RALEIGH, N.C. — A trailer hauling two Raleigh Police Department horses flipped on its side after a traffic incident Friday afternoon on U.S. Highway 421, officials said.

According to police, the truck hauling the two horses was traveling south on U.S. 421 when a vehicle that had been traveling north on the highway made a sudden left turn, forcing the officer in the truck to take evasive action.

The two horses, Ike and Willow, were pinned inside the trailer after it flipped on its side.

One person stopped by the flipped trailer and used his vehicle to pull the horse trailer upright, authorities said. The two horses were treated by a veterinarian and are expected to fully recover.

Officials said no collision occurred and that the other vehicle did not remain at the scene.
